Austin-based independent agency Callen has appointed Jess Monsey as its first-ever chief opportunity officer and named Mike Davidson head of production.

The leadership expansion comes after the creative shop, which doubled in size between 2023 and 2024, reported a 12% revenue increase in the first quarter of 2025.

Since the start of the year, it has also added five new clients to its books, including Vera Bradley, Nutpods, and Long Drink.

Monsey, a former Wieden+Kennedy president and managing director, and 72andSunny managing director, returns to the advertising industry after a two-year hiatus spent developing The Paladins League, a library of over 500 tabletop games like Dungeons & Dragons.
